What specific markers were used to assess the purity of the STEM-PD batch?

LMX1A and EN1 are specific markers of midbrain dopaminergic progenitor cells. Measuring these markers confirms the purity of the STEM-PD cell batch and ensures that the manufactured cells are suitable for transplantation in Parkinson’s disease therapy. LMX1A and EN1 are well-established developmental markers used in stem cell differentiation to identify authentic midbrain dopaminergic progenitors and ensure product quality. 7

What is the primary objective of using human embryonic stem cells in treating Parkinson’s disease?

To replace lost dopamine neurons.

Parkinson’s disease results from the degeneration of dopaminergic neurons. Human embryonic stem cells are differentiated into dopamine-producing neurons to replace those that have been lost. Cell replacement therapy aims to restore dopaminergic signaling and improve motor function. 7

What was the duration of the preclinical safety study in rats mentioned in the article?

9 months

The preclinical safety study monitored rats for nine months to evaluate long-term safety, tumor formation, and possible adverse effects after transplantation. Long-term animal studies are essential for assessing the safety of stem cell therapies before human use. 7

What role do growth factors like FGF8b and SHH play in the manufacturing process of STEM-PD?

They are used in cell patterning for specific neural fates.

FGF8b and SHH direct stem cells toward a midbrain dopaminergic neuron identity during differentiation, producing the desired therapeutic cell type. Developmental signaling pathways regulate neural patterning and cell fate specification during stem cell differentiation. 7
